Abstract

The invention relates to an intelligent alarm clock managing system and method, wherein the method comprises following steps of: setting and storing alarm clock operation time and at least two groups of alarm clock turning-off conditions respectively having corresponding alarm clock turning-off messages; if a set time obtained by counting is the same as the alarm clock operation time, displaying one of the at least two groups of alarm clock turning-off conditions on a displaying module, wherein a user can input a character string or characters corresponding to the alarm clock turning-off message of the alarm clock turning-off condition through an input module so as to close the alarm clock module; and if the character string or the characters input by the user are not accordant with the alarm clock turning-off message, continuously enabling the alarm clock module to ring; and besides, the alarm clock turning-off condition needing a longer time can be selected to be displayed on the displaying module in the next operation of the alarm clock by comparing the time needed by the user to turn off rings sent out by the alarm clock module under different alarm clock turning-off conditions.
